log4j 配置实例

1. http://hehongwei44.iteye.com/blog/1494999

2. http://maymay.iteye.com/blog/1275432

 

#log4j.rootLogger = [ level ] , appenderName, appenderName, ...
log4j.rootLogger = info,console, R
#level=INFO,all can be output
#console is set to be a ConsoleAppender
log4j.appender.console = org.apache.log4j.ConsoleAppender
#console have four patterns
#org.apache.log4j.HTMLLayout
#org.apache.log4j.PatternLayout
#org.apache.log4j.SimpleLayout
#org.apache.log4j.TTCCLayout
log4j.appender.console.layout = org.apache.log4j.PatternLayout
#define the output type
log4j.appender.console.layout.ConversionPattern = %-d{yyyy-MM-dd HH:mm:ss} [%c]-[%p] %m%n
#file is set to output to a extra file
log4j.appender.R = org.apache.log4j.RollingFileAppender
#the absolute route of the log4j file
log4j.appender.R.File =${catalina.home}/logs/lego.log
#the size
log4j.appender.R.MaxFileSize = 500KB
#back up a file
log4j.appender.R.MaxBackupIndex = 1
log4j.appender.R.layout = org.apache.log4j.PatternLayout
log4j.appender.R.layout.ConversionPattern=%-d{yyyy-MM-dd HH:mm:ss} [%c]-[%p] - %m%n

log4j.logger.com.sc.ops.be.lego.service = info,legoService
log4j.appender.legoService = org.apache.log4j.DailyRollingFileAppender
log4j.appender.legoService.File =${catalina.home}/logs/lego_build.log
log4j.appender.legoService.layout = org.apache.log4j.PatternLayout
log4j.appender.legoService.layout.ConversionPattern=%-d{yyyy-MM-dd HH:mm:ss.SSS} [%p] - %m%n

posted on 2015-03-31 09:57  -赶鸭子上架-  阅读(186)  评论(0编辑  收藏  举报